Steady prices for fed cattle
Packers purchased for a full slaughter week this week and finished last week paying fully steady prices with the previous week. Cattle in the south sold from $224-$225 and live sales in the north were $230-$234 — mostly $230-$232 steady with last week. Dressed trades were also steady at $368-$372 and mostly $368-$370, according to The AG Center.
